WebA: Yes. There are those who say that we should just live the Christian life, pray, preach the Gospel, and not become involved in politics. But the fact is that we live in this world and should take an active interest in its welfare, which is what God asked His people Israel to do when they lived in Babylon. WebThe United Methodist Church acknowledges that we are responsible to God for our social, economic and political life. The Church regards political participation as the privilege and responsibility of citizens.
